Workout and Extending Methods



To prevent injuries during fighting styles training, it's vital to effectively warm up your body and execute effective extending methods.

Begin with some light cardio workouts like jogging in position or leaping jacks. This will increase your heart rate and prepare your body for the upcoming training session.

Next off, concentrate on vibrant stretching to enhance flexibility and range of activity. Execute activities like leg swings, arm circles, and torso twists. Dynamic extending aids to trigger your muscle mass and prevents them from obtaining strained during training. Appropriate Strategy and Form



After heating up and stretching, it's important to concentrate on appropriate strategy and form in order to stop injuries during martial arts training.

Focusing on your technique and kind can make a considerable distinction in decreasing the risk of injury. Below are five bottom lines to bear in mind:

- Preserve a solid and stable stance, dispersing your weight equally.
- Maintain your core involved and your body straightened to make sure correct equilibrium and stability.
- Perform strategies with precision and control, avoiding unnecessary stress on your muscles and joints.
- Focus on appropriate breathing methods to enhance endurance and avoid muscle stress.
- Listen to your body and prevent pushing past your limits, gradually enhancing strength and problem in time.

Healing and Relax Methods



Taking appropriate time for healing and rest is crucial in maintaining a healthy and injury-free martial arts training routine. After intense training sessions, your body requires time to fix and recoup. It's during this duration that your muscular tissues rebuild and enhance, allowing you to improve your performance over time.

Ensure to integrate rest days right into your training schedule to give your body the moment it needs to recover. Furthermore, focus on obtaining adequate rest each night as it plays a vital role in recovery. Rest is when your body repair services damaged cells and launches development hormonal agents.

Appropriate nourishment is additionally essential for recuperation. Make sure to fuel your body with a well balanced diet that consists of sufficient healthy protein to sustain muscle repair work and carbohydrates to replenish power stores.
